小飞蓬提取物除草活性的生物测定   总被引:23,自引:3,他引:20  
以高粱(Sorghum vulgarePers.)、黄瓜(Cucum is sativusL.)、小麦(Triticum aestivumL.)和油菜(BrassicacampestrisL.)为供试对象,用种子萌发法测定了小飞蓬(Erigeron canadensisL.)全株的石油醚、乙酸乙酯和乙醇等3种溶剂提取物的除草活性。小飞蓬的乙酸乙酯与乙醇提取物对4种供试作物均显示出很强的抑制生长作用,浓度达100 mg.mL-1时对小麦和油菜幼苗生长的抑制率均为100%。小飞蓬乙酸乙酯提取物对高粱和油菜的幼根及黄瓜和油菜幼茎的生长有明显的抑制作用。低浓度乙醇提取物对小麦和高粱幼根及幼茎的生长有较强抑制作用,但高浓度时则对黄瓜和油菜的抑制作用较强;6.25 mg.mL-1乙醇提取物对黄瓜、油菜、小麦和高粱幼茎生长的抑制率分别为6.50%、8.58%、21.51%和26.98%;25 mg.mL-1乙醇提取物的抑制率则分别达到61.31%、77.45%、39.78%和46.34%。表明小飞蓬乙酸乙酯和乙醇提取物具有潜在的除草活性。  相似文献

外来杂草加拿大一枝黄花对入侵地植物的化感效应   总被引:51,自引:0,他引:51  
梅玲笑  陈欣  唐建军 《应用生态学报》2005,16(12):2379-2382
采用人工气候箱培养试验,初步研究了入侵杂草加拿大一枝黄花对本地植物的化感作用.测定了根系和根状茎的不同浓度浸提液对白三叶发芽率和幼苗生长的影响;不同播种密度下根系1:60提取浓度对白三叶种子萌发和幼苗生长的影响;根状茎1:60提取浓度对白三叶、红三叶、天蓝苜蓿、黑麦草、北美车前、鸡眼草、苇状羊茅、胜红蓟、马齿苋、碱蓬和刺苋的种子萌发和幼苗生长的影响.结果表明,加拿大一枝黄花根系和根状茎的化感抑制作用均随浓度的升高而增强,且根状茎提取物的抑制效应高于根系提取物的效应;在1:60低浓度根系浸提液作用下,不同密度的白三叶幼苗萌发率和幼根、幼芽长度差异不显著;1:60低浓度根状茎提取物对11个物种的种子萌发均有显著抑制作用,但对不同物种的抑制程度有差异,对禾本科植物的抑制作用大于非禾本科和豆科;1:60低浓度根状茎提取物对10个物种的幼根影响与对萌发率的影响相似,但在对幼芽的影响上,仅对鸡眼草、刺苋和苇状羊茅起抑制作用,而对其他植物无显著抑制(黑麦草、北美车前、胜红蓟、马齿苋和刺苋)或起促进作用(白三叶、红三叶、天蓝苜蓿).  相似文献

Mate guarding is the primary mating tactic used by dominantmales of many species of ungulates. Guarding males are thoughtto forage less during the rut than do nonguarding males, possiblyleading to greater fitness costs. I observed bighorn rams foragingduring the pre-rut and the rut. I compared how coursing (analternative mating tactic) and tending (a form of mate guarding)affected the foraging behavior of bighorn rams over the rut,to test whether foraging was more constrained by mate guardingthan by coursing. All adult males spent less time feeding duringthe rut compared with the pre-rut. The decrease in time spentfeeding, however, was independent of mating tactic. Contraryto expectation, individual rams observed both coursing and tendingspent less time foraging when coursing than when tending. Foryoung rams, the time spent in rutting activities was correlatedwith individual pre-rut mass, indicating that males either modifytheir behavior according to available metabolic reserves oradjust the energy devoted to rutting activities to the levelof expected benefits. Mate guarding does not appear to constrainforaging more than coursing. The costs of male reproductivebehavior may depend more upon individual effort than on theparticular tactic adopted.  相似文献

小蓬草的胚胎学研究   总被引:2,自引:0,他引:2  
对小蓬草(Conyzacanadensis)大小孢子发生、雌雄配子体形成、受精、胚及胚乳发育过程进行了研究,主要结果如下:花药四室,药壁由表皮、药室内壁、中层和绒毡层组成。表皮退化;药室内壁宿存,细胞柱状伸长,纤维状加厚;中层细胞退化较早,在小孢子母细胞减数分裂开始时仅存残迹;绒毡层于小孢子母细胞减数第一次分裂前期开始原位变形退化,属于腺质型绒毡层;小孢子母细胞减数分裂为同时型,四分体的排列方式主要为四面体形和左右对称形;成熟花粉粒多为3-细胞花粉粒,偶见2-细胞花粉粒。子房下位,2心皮,1室,单胚珠,基生胎座;单珠被,薄珠心,倒生胚珠,具发达的珠被绒毡层。珠心表皮下分化出大孢子孢原细胞,孢原细胞直接发育为大孢子母细胞,大孢子母细胞减数分裂形成4个大孢子直线形排列,仅合点端的大孢子发育成功能大孢子母细胞,胚囊发育为蓼型。两个极核在受精前融合为次生核,珠孔受精。胚乳发育属于核型,胚胎发育为紫菀型;具胚乳吸器。  相似文献

加拿大一枝黄花入侵的细胞学机制   总被引:2,自引:0,他引:2  
对入侵植物加拿大一枝黄花(Solidago canadensis L.)和同属土著种一枝黄花(Solidago decurrens Lour.)的染色体计数,并对核型进行了分析.实验结果:加拿大一枝黄花染色体数目为2n=54,核型公式为k(2n)=6x=54=46m 8sm(0-6SAT),核型类型为2A型;一枝黄花染色体数目为2n=18,核型公式为k(2n)=2x=18=16m 2sm(0-2SAT),核型类型为1A型.通过对一枝黄花属(Solidago L.)植物染色体数目的统计分析,判断该属的染色体基数为9.通过对多倍体基因表达导致植物适应进化的讨论得出:多倍体是入侵植物特征,可能是植物入侵的内在机制.  相似文献

加拿大一枝黄花精油的化学成分及其抗菌活性   总被引:17,自引:0,他引:17  
用GC—MS联用技术分析了加拿大一枝黄花(Solidago canadensis L.)精油的化学组成和含量,并测定了精油对6种农业病原真菌的抗菌活性。从加拿大一枝黄花的精油中鉴定出50种成分,占色谱峰总面积的91.08%,(+)一大拢牛儿烯D(28.64%)、α-蒎烯(15、08%)、柠檬烯(11.80%)为精油的主要成分。抗菌活性研究结果表明,加拿大一枝黄花精油对水稻纹枯病和黄瓜立枯病的抑制作用最强,对番茄灰霉病显示出中等抑制作用,但对番茄早疫病、菜豆炭疽病和葡萄炭疽病的抑制作用很弱。  相似文献

The iridoid glycosides scandoside, scandoside methyl ester, monotropein, and galioside were found in Cornus canadensis from several widely distributed collection sites. Cornin and hastatoside were isolated from C. nuttallii. No iridoids were found in C. stolonifera, that instead yielded cornoside and halleridone, also independent of collection location. The results were compared with previous studies and current phylogenetic work on the genus Cornus.  相似文献

The extent to which the actomyosin motor responsible for cytoplasmic streaming contributes to the translational diffusion of water in Elodea canadensis cells was studied by a nuclear magnetic resonance (NMR) spin-echo technique. The relative contribution of the actomyosin motor was determined from the corresponding apparent diffusion coefficient by the Einstein–Smolukhovsky relation. It is equal to the difference between the diffusional displacements of the cytoplasmic and the bulk water (X). The NMR data show that the temperature dependence of X is humpshaped, which is characteristic of enzyme reactions. At the same time, the apparent diffusion coefficient of cytoplasmic water increases with an increase in temperature. The most significant contribution of the actomyosin motor to X is observed at temperatures below 20°C. Within the temperature range of 20 to 33°C, X changes only slightly, and a further increase in temperature reduces X to zero.  相似文献

Freeze-branding has proven useful in managing and researching a captive group of beaver (Castor canadensis) at the Minnesota Zoological Garden. Over 24 mo, 13 freeze-brands were applied to the tails of 11 beaver for varying application times. Permanence of brands increased with increasing distance from tail base. Because permanence of freeze-brands on cattle is influenced by skin thickness, the tail of a male beaver was horizontally sectioned into nine roughly equidistant segments, photographed to scale, and the epidermal/dermal thickness of the dorsal side of each section was measured to determine if skin thickness affected freeze-branding success in beaver. Thickness of the epidermal and dermal layers of the dorsal tail surface decreased 14-fold from tail base to tip. Based on our preliminary finding that freeze-brand permanence improved with decreased thickness of the epidermal/dermal layers of the tail, we recommend that beaver be freeze-branded for 25 s on the lower half of the tail for best results.  相似文献

测定了入侵杂草加拿大一枝黄花(Solidago canadensis)开花期的茎、叶和花序水浸提液对辣椒(Capsicum annuum)、番茄(Lycoperiscum esculetum)、长梗白菜(Brassica chinensis var. communis)种子萌发和幼苗生长的影响。结果表明:(1)处于开花期的加拿大一枝黄花存在明显的化感作用,在25 mg·mL-1时,对3种作物种子苗生长有促进作用,浸提液高于50 mg·mL-1时,作物种子的萌发率和生长受到抑制,这种抑制作用随处理液浓度的提高而增强,在100 mg·mL-1浓度处理下,甚至使作物种子失去活力;(2)加拿大一枝黄花叶和花序的水浸提液对种子萌发和生长的影响要大于其茎的浸提液;(3)在3种作物中,长梗白菜种子对加拿大一枝黄花水浸提液的敏感性最高。  相似文献

California, USA, is home to 3 subspecies of North American elk (Cervus canadensis): Roosevelt (C. c. roosevelti), Rocky Mountain (C. c. nelsoni), and tule (C. c. nannodes). Effective management requires a baseline understanding of each subspecies' range, admixture zones, and geographic patterns of genetic diversity. To address these questions, we genotyped 1,271 individual elk from California (n = 1,204) and reference populations of Rocky Mountain and Roosevelt elk from Nevada (n = 32) and Oregon (n = 35), USA. Using 19 polymorphic microsatellite loci, we detected admixture between Roosevelt and Rocky Mountain elk at a contact zone in northern California, and between Roosevelt and tule elk in north-coastal California and central-coastal California. We identified a genetically distinct population of Roosevelt elk in northwestern California, likely reflecting the remnant population that survived a large demographic decline from overhunting during the 1800s. Tule elk exhibited lower levels of heterozygosity (0.44 ± 0.03 [SD]) and allelic richness (2.9 ± 0.2) than Rocky Mountain (0.58 ± 0.05, 4.9 ± 0.4, respectively) and Roosevelt (0.50 ± 0.06, 4.4 ± 0.6, respectively) elk. Among tule elk populations, heterozygosity varied, with the lowest heterozygosity (0.23 ± 0.05) corresponding to the oldest enclosed herd used over the past century as a source of translocations. Among tule elk populations, genetic structure revealed several cases of successful and unsuccessful reintroduction or augmentation attempts. Results provide an essential baseline for future monitoring and decisions about harvest management, translocations to preserve genetic diversity, and landscape-level conservation planning to maintain, enhance, or obstruct connectivity of elk populations. Genome-wide sequencing and analyses are needed to quantify inbreeding absolutely and assess genetic load and the age of admixture where subspecies currently exchange genes.  相似文献

We have isolated and characterized 10 microsatellite loci in the beaver (Castor canadensis). Sixty individuals from southern and central Illinois were screened at each locus. All loci exhibited moderate levels of polymorphism, ranging from five to 13 alleles per locus with average heterozygosity ranging from 0.317 to 0.867. Locus Cca5 deviated significantly from HWE (P < 0.001). The locus pair Cca4/Cca5 was shown to be in linkage disequilibrium in southern Illinois, but not in the central Illinois population. The remaining eight loci will be useful in investigations of mating and kinship patterns in beaver populations in Illinois.  相似文献

“黄莺花”与一枝黄花及其同属近缘种的形态比较   总被引:1,自引:0,他引:1  
马玲  董莹雪  强胜 《植物研究》2010,30(5):594-599
形态上与入侵杂草加拿大一枝黄花十分相似的“黄莺花”,近来作为鲜切花的配花走俏花卉市场,也引起了社会对其管理的高度关注。本文通过比较市售8个批次的“黄莺花”与35个入侵中国的加拿大一枝黄花种群、原产地的一枝黄花属2个种群以及一枝黄花的叶和花的11个形态学特征,并进行聚类分析。结果表明除第5批 “黄莺花”外的7个批次单独聚为一类,第5批次与35个入侵中国的加拿大一枝黄花种群聚为一大类,再结合加拿大的2个种群,而一枝黄花单独为一类。这充分说明“黄莺花”并非一枝黄花,而与入侵我国的加拿大一枝黄花各种群接近。进一步再与巨大一枝黄花和粗糙一枝黄花特征相比较分析,发现“黄莺花”与粗糙一枝黄花聚在一组,并进一步与入侵的加拿大一枝黄花相聚,加拿大1和2的种群更接近巨大一枝黄花,而一枝黄花单独成为一支。无论是加拿大一枝黄花、粗糙一枝黄花还是巨大一枝黄花都属于“加拿大一枝黄花复合种”。由此可以认为市售“黄莺花”属于外来入侵杂草加拿大一枝黄花的复合种。叶片长宽比、离基三出脉距叶基距离、表皮毛数的多少、缘花/盘花比等是“黄莺花”与该属其它类群分类鉴定的重要形态学特征性指标。  相似文献

ABSTRACT Introduced disease is a major mortality factor in some populations of bighorn sheep (Ovis canadensis). Epizootics of infectious keratoconjunctivitis (IKC) and contagious ecthyma occurred in bighorn sheep in the Silver Bell Mountains of south-central Arizona, USA, from 1 December 2003 to 31 March 2004. Our objectives were to 1) investigate the influence of the epizootic on abundance and demographics and 2) examine how IKC affected the mortality, behavior, and movements of clinically affected animals. Morbidity was 39%, and all sex and age classes were affected. The population declined 23%, with most mortality in the adult female (1 M, 11 F) segment of the population. Of the diseased animals that were marked (n = 27), 44% recovered and 44% died. Predation (50%) and starvation (33%) were the primary causes of mortality of diseased bighorn sheep. Bighorn sheep that were infected spent less time feeding and moved less than noninfected animals during the epizootic. Managers might be able to minimize losses of infected animals through predator control. To minimize losses to starvation, managers should refrain from any activity that disturbs infected animals (including treatment) because disturbances increase energy expenditures and expose infected animals to injury.  相似文献
